Job description

Automation Engineer

Department: Technology

Employment Type: Full Time

Location: Copenhagen

Description

You enjoy finding smarter ways of working and turning manual processes into efficient, automated solutions. You solve problems, improve workflows, and build tools that make a real difference for users and teams. Ready to help drive automation across a global business at Scan-IT?

At Scan-IT, we use automation to simplify processes, improve efficiency, and support the continued growth of our global business. As an Automation Engineer, you will design, build, and maintain automation solutions that streamline workflows, reduce manual effort, and deliver measurable value across teams and regions.

We’re a global technology company powering international logistics at scale. As part of Scan-Group – operating across shipping and logistics, technology, and leisure – we build and run the technology behind Shipco Transport, one of the world’s leading neutral NVOCCs, and sit at the heart of the infrastructure that keeps global trade moving. Backed by a strong international organization, we offer stability with the pace and energy of a growing tech team.

Working closely with business stakeholders and technical teams, you will translate operational requirements into practical automation solutions that improve accuracy, consistency, and productivity. From developing new workflows to enhancing existing automations, you will play an important role in helping teams work smarter and more efficiently across the organization.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ys hands‑on development, solving problems, and creating automation solutions that make a tangible impact on how people work every day.

What You'll Do...
  • Automation Development: Design, develop, test, and deploy automation workflows that improve efficiency, accuracy, and consistency across business processes.
  • Process Automation: Automate manual and repetitive tasks, including data entry, email handling, reporting, and other operational workflows to reduce effort and increase productivity.
  • AI‑Assisted Automation: Apply AI‑assisted automation, document processing, and prompt‑based workflows to enhance automation efficiency and support smarter business processes.
  • Workflow Optimization: Analyze existing processes and identify opportunities to streamline workflows, eliminate inefficiencies, and enhance operational performance.
  • Automation Support & Troubleshooting: Monitor automation performance, investigate issues, and resolve production incidents to ensure reliable and uninterrupted operation.
  • Maintenance & Continuous Improvement: Maintain, enhance, and optimize existing automation solutions to improve performance, scalability, and user experience.
  • Business Collaboration: Work closely with business stakeholders and technical teams to understand requirements and translate them into practical automation solutions.
  • Documentation & Knowledge Sharing: Create and maintain technical documentation, process maps, user guides, and support materials to ensure effective knowledge transfer.
  • Implementation & User Adoption: Support the rollout of automation solutions, provide guidance to users, and help drive successful adoption across teams.
What You'll Need...
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• 2+ years of experience in automation, RPA development, or related software engineering roles.
  • Hands‑on experience with automation platforms such as Power Automate, Automation Anywhere, Blue Prism, UiPath, or similar tools.
  • Proven ability to design, develop, and deploy automation solutions in business environments.
  • Experience supporting and maintaining automation solutions in production environments.
  • Familiarity with APIs and structured data formats such as JSON, XML, and Excel.
  • Knowledge of scripting or programming languages (such as Python, JavaScript, or similar).
  • Strong problem‑solving and troubleshooting skills, with the ability to identify and resolve issues in automation workflows.
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with both technical and business teams to translate requirements into practical solutions.
  • Strong communication skills and ability to support users through implementation and adoption activities.
  • Certification in Power Automate, Automation Anywhere, Blue Prism, UiPath, or similar automation platforms is a plus.
  • Exposure to AI‑driven automation or intelligent document processing is an advantage.
  • Experience working in global or cross‑functional environments is an advantage.
